## Add adaptive prefetch for map tiles

Hey folks — if you're new to the Cartolane codebase, this PR adds the tile prefetcher we've been talking about in standup. Instead of fetching neighbors blindly, it watches pan velocity and grabs tiles in the direction you're heading. It backs off hard on metered connections, so mobile users won't hate us. Tests cover the eviction path and the velocity estimator. Everything is driven by a handful of knobs, so tweaking behavior doesn't require code changes. The current defaults are shown below.

constants for yaduf-fahag:
BUDGETS = {
    "kelix": 528,
    "briwyn": 734,
}

Subject: Quota ownership moving

Effective next release cycle, ownership of per-tenant rate quotas in the Stratler gateway transfers off my plate. This includes quota config, burst allowances, and the overage alerting path. No open incidents; one pending change to the enterprise tier defaults is documented in the runbook. Hold any quota-related release gates until the new owner confirms. Route all future quota escalations and sign-off requests to the new owner.

named custodian: Zorael Sordor

### SQL Lint Coverage

The Quillbase CI stage runs sqlcheck against every migration in db/changes. Rules enforced: no SELECT *, explicit column lists on INSERT, and mandatory lock timeouts on DDL. Violations fail the build; suppressions require a reviewed annotation. The lint runner fetches shared rule packs from the internal registry, which needs authentication. Configure the runner with the token shown below.

login token, yajeg-fawif: eyJhbGciOiJIUzI1NiIsInR5cCI6IkpXVCJ9.eyJzdWIiOiIEdPQYnZXaZIn0.HSRTnYZBx0Qc

# ReminderJob client setup for the Larkvale Clinic scheduler.
# This job runs nightly at 02:15 and pulls tomorrow's appointments
# from the Pinebrook booking service, then queues SMS reminders via
# MsgRelay. Do not change the batch size without checking rate limits
# with the platform team first. The client below authenticates against
# the internal MsgRelay gateway using the key that follows.

API key for taduf-yahif: qvz11-nMDtAWg6H2u